软件能力成熟度(CMM)模型提供了一个框架,将软件过程改进的进化步骤组织成5个成

免费题库2022-08-02  29

问题 软件能力成熟度(CMM)模型提供了一个框架,将软件过程改进的进化步骤组织成5个成熟等级,为过程不断改进奠定了循序渐进的基础。由低到高5个等级命名为(  )。A.初始级、可重复级、已定义级、已管理级、优化级B.初始级、已定义级、可重复级、已管理级、优化级C.初始级、可重复级、已管理级、已定义级、优化级D.初始级、已定义级、已管理级、可重复级、优化级

选项 A.初始级、可重复级、已定义级、已管理级、优化级
B.初始级、已定义级、可重复级、已管理级、优化级
C.初始级、可重复级、已管理级、已定义级、优化级
D.初始级、已定义级、已管理级、可重复级、优化级

答案 A

解析 美国卡内基梅隆大学软件工程研究所(SEI)提出的软件能力成熟度模型将软件过程的成熟度分为5个等级,各个等级的特征如下:
①初始级:在这一成熟级别的组织,其软件开发过程是临时的、有时甚至是混乱的。没有几个过程是被定义的,常常靠个人的能力来取得成功。
②可重复级:在这一成熟级别的组织建立了基本的项目管理过程来跟踪软件项目的成本、进度和功能。这些管理过程和方法可供重复使用,把过去成功的经验用于当前和今后类似的项目。
③已定义级:在这一级,管理活动和软件工程活动的软件过程被文档化、标准化,并被集成到组织的标准软件过程之中。在达到这一级的组织中,所有项目都使用一个经批准的、特制的标准过程版本。在具体使用这个标准过程时,可以根据项目的实际情况进行适当的剪裁。
④已管理级:在这一级,组织和项目为质量和过程绩效建立了量化目标,并以此作为管理过程的依据。软件过程和产品都被置于定量的掌控之中。
⑤持续优化级:处于这一成熟度模型的最高水平,组织能够运用从过程、创意和技术中得到的定量反馈,来对一软件开发过程进行持续改进。故A是正确的。
注:1987年SEI受美国国防部资助提出了CMM模型。该模型在软件行业已成为具有广泛影响的模型。在使用过程中该模型也在不断完善与升级。CMMI模型是CMM模型的升级版本,CMMIV1.1由SEI于2001年11月推出,CMMIV1.2于2006年8月推出。SEI宣布了CMM/CMMIV1.1已落幕,CMM/CMMIV1.1的评估结果于2007年12月31日之后已失效,即目前有效的模型是CMMIV1.2。SEI预计2010年11月推出CMMIV1.3,敬请及时关注相关信息。
转载请注明原文地址:https://tihaiku.com/congyezige/2296818.html

最新回复(0)